Bề bề is often prepared in various dishes such as boiled, steamed, or stir-fried. The meat of bề bề is firmer and sweeter than shrimp, making it very suitable for cooking soup dishes. Today, TasteVN will join you in cooking a delicious bề bề soup (mantis shrimp) to add variety to your home meal!
Ingredients for Bề bề Soup (Mantis Shrimp Soup) Serves 4
Bề bề 300 gr (mantis shrimp) Rau ngót 500 gr Garlic 1 clove (minced) Fish sauce 1 tablespoon Cooking oil A little Common seasoning A little (MSG/ seasoning granules/ salt)
How to Choose Fresh Ingredients
How to choose fresh bề bề (mantis shrimp)
- You should choose live bề bề that swim actively, move quickly, and feel firm in hand.
- When you flip the bề bề over, if the tail is reddish-pink, it indicates that the bề bề has eggs, which will give a rich flavor after cooking.
- If buying frozen bề bề, you need to purchase from reputable places, ensuring that the packaging is intact, still within the expiration date, and has a clear origin to guarantee quality!
How to choose fresh rau ngót
- Fresh rau ngót has thin but firm leaves, a light green color, and the leaves grow unevenly with some being eaten by pests.
- You should avoid buying rau ngót that is dark green, has very young leaves, is uniform, and has no pest-eaten leaves.
How to prepare Bề bề soup (tom tit soup)
-
Preparing bề bề
The fastest way to peel bề bề is to use scissors for cutting. First, use scissors to cleanly cut off the legs of the bề bề and remove its head.
Next, use scissors to puncture the last shell segment near the tail, inserting them right in the middle of the bề bề’s back and cutting upwards to the head.
Then, use your hands to separate the bề bề shell to the sides and remove the bề bề meat from the shell by peeling it off closely alongside the bề bề meat.
-
Prepare other ingredients
Remove the water spinach by pulling it off the stems with your hands, then wash the spinach thoroughly with water.
Next, soak the water spinach in saltwater for about 5 minutes, then gently squeeze it with your hands to reduce its bitterness and toughness. Finally, drain the spinach in a colander.
Tip: You can remove the water spinach faster using a colander with small holes. First, insert each branch into the small hole of the colander. Then, pull from the top to the end of the branch, and all the spinach will fall into the colander. -
Cook the soup
Place a pot on the stove, add 500ml of water, and bring it to a boil. When the water is boiling vigorously, add the water spinach to keep its green color.
Season the soup with 1 teaspoon of seasoning powder and 1 teaspoon of monosodium glutamate. Then, cover and cook for another 5 minutes until the spinach is tender.
Meanwhile, marinate the shrimp with minced garlic, 1 tablespoon of fish sauce, and 1 teaspoon of monosodium glutamate. Then, place another pot on the stove and sauté the shrimp over high heat until cooked, then turn off the heat.
Scoop the soup into a bowl and place the shrimp on top to finish.
Note: You can also sauté the shrimp directly in the soup pot; when the shrimp is slightly cooked, pour in the boiling water, then add the spinach to cook and season to make the soup sweeter and more appealing! -
